 Victrex® Peek™ Polymer is Key Component in Small Electromagnetic Flow Sensor

West Conshohocken, PA, USA – January 22, 2009 – When flow sensor manufacturer, Aichi Tokei Denki of Japan, was designing its VNS Series small electromagnetic flow sensors, it chose VICTREX® PEEK™ polymer for the main body of the device because of the polymer’s excellent mechanical properties including superior chemical resistance. Flow sensors are used for sensing the rate of fluid flow in a variety of applications including water treatment plants and the semiconductor industry.

“It is difficult to accurately measure the flow of fluid moving through a tube as the flow can change depending on the amount and direction of the fluid,” explained Mr. Yoshida, Manager of the New Market Division at Aichi Tokei Denki. “Traditional mechanical flow sensors have moving parts such as a turbine or a float, which can block the flow of fluid. Our innovative VNS electromagnetic sensor, however, offers a new calculation formula for measuring pulse flow. It measures the amount of fluid inside a tube by measuring the amount of electricity produced when the fluid moves through the tube. Its measuring capabilities are unaffected by the properties and conditions of the fluid such as viscosity, density, grime and impurity.”

PPS and stainless steel have traditionally been used for the main body of the flow sensors because of their ability to withstand pressure build-up within the tube. The lower chemical resistance of these materials, however, caused problems when the sensor was used in chemical applications. “By switching to VICTREX PEEK polymer, with its excellent mechanical properties as well as superb chemical resistance, it is possible to measure highly corrosive chemicals such as sodium hypochlorite,” said Yoshida.

By using an integral molding process, Aichi Tokei Denki has been able to simplify the design of the sensor’s main body, resulting in a significantly smaller device and lower production costs. “The end result is a simple, hollow design without any moving parts or obstacles blocking the flow of fluid,” concluded Yoshida. “It is a highly durable, maintenance-free design. In addition to water treatment and semiconductor applications, the VNS series can be used for controlling the flow of fluid at purification plants, in water treatment plants employing sterilization treatment systems, by plant manufacturers using chemical liquid injection systems, and for monitoring gaslocks used in electromagnetic meter pumps.”
